Reviews hitting for Forza Horizon 2
Game has not even been released
Horizon to get Rally Expansion Pack
Will arrive on December 18th
Horizon to offer DLC expansion in December
New Forza title to also be getting monthly car packs
Game has not even been released
Will arrive on December 18th
New Forza title to also be getting monthly car packs